AEDT-8111-A14 belongs to the category of optical encoders.
It is used for converting mechanical motion into an electrical signal, commonly used in various industrial and consumer applications.

AEDT-8111-A14 operates based on the principle of optical encoding, where light is used to detect position changes in a rotating or linearly moving target. This information is then converted into digital signals for further processing.
The AEDT-8111-A14 is widely used in various applications such as: - Robotics - CNC machinery - Industrial automation - Medical equipment - Aerospace technology
Some alternative models to AEDT-8111-A14 include: - AEDT-8000 series - AEDL-5xxx series - HEDS-9xxx series
